#648516 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#648516 is composed of 39.2% red, 52.2%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 24.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 83.5% yellow and 47.8% black. It has a hue angle of 77.8 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 30.4%. #648516 color hex could be obtained by blending #c8ff2c with #000b00. Closest websafe color is: #669900.

#648516 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#648516 has RGB values of R:100, G:133, B:22 and CMYK values of C:0.25,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.48. Its decimal value is 6587670.
